Who Is A Hacker?

Who Is A Hacker

When we think of a hacker, the figure of a masked, dangerous person is the first one that comes to mind. 

However, this image matches very little with the reality of these professionals.

Hackers are highly skilled professionals with knowledge of computers and the internet, which make use of their techniques to test the safety of all types of systems.

Most of the time, they provide services for companies, and they can also be hired for other purposes, with a wide field of action.

In summary, a hacker’s main function is to try to break into a system and test whether it is secure enough. 

If any weakness is found, he helps to resolve these flaws and gives tips on how to make the system safer.

How To Be The Number One Ethical Hacker In The World: Frequently Asked Questions

What are the essential skills of an ethical hacker?

  • Technical prowess: Master the fundamentals of computer systems, networking, and programming. Focus on languages like Python, C++, and Bash.
  • Security knowledge: Understand cryptography, penetration testing methodologies, and vulnerability assessment techniques. Certifications like CEH and OSCP can validate your expertise.
  • Analytical thinking: Approach problems logically and creatively, breaking down complex systems and identifying potential weaknesses.
  • Problem-solving: Develop critical thinking and communication skills to effectively report vulnerabilities and propose solutions.
  • Ethical compass: Remember, ethical hacking is about protecting systems, not exploiting them. Uphold strong moral principles and stay within legal boundaries.

How can I gain practical experience?

  • Bug bounty programs: Many companies offer bug bounty programs where you can earn rewards for reporting vulnerabilities in their systems. Start with low-risk programs and gradually progress to more challenging ones.
  • Personal projects: Set up a home lab to experiment with different hacking tools and techniques. Build virtual machines to test your skills in a safe environment.
  • Capture the Flag (CTF) competitions: Participate in CTF competitions to test your skills against other ethical hackers in a fun and competitive environment.

Understanding The Technology Behind The Dark Web

Understanding The Technology Behind The Dark Web

The dark web relies on a combination of technologies to provide anonymity and privacy to its users. The primary technologies involved are:

  1. Tor (The Onion Router): Tor is a free and open-source software that forms the backbone of the dark web. It works by encrypting and routing internet traffic through a network of volunteer-operated servers called nodes or relays. Each relay in the network removes a layer of encryption, hence the term “onion router,” before passing the traffic to the next relay. This multi-layered encryption makes it difficult to trace the origin and destination of internet traffic, providing anonymity to users.
  2. Encryption: Strong encryption plays a crucial role in securing communications within the dark web. It ensures that data exchanged between users remains confidential and unreadable to unauthorized parties. Encryption algorithms such as AES (Advanced Encryption Standard) are commonly used to protect data on the dark web.
  3. Cryptocurrencies: C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in are frequently used as a means of conducting transactions on the dark web. Cryptocurrencies provide a decentralized and pseudonymous payment system, allowing users to transact without revealing their identities or relying on traditional financial institutions.
  4. Hidden Services: One of the defining features of the dark web is its hidden services. Websites or services hosted on the dark web are typically accessed through “.onion” domains. Search engines do not index these websites and are only accessible through the Tor network. Hidden services offer an additional layer of anonymity to website operators by hiding the physical location of the server hosting the website.
  5. P2P (Peer-to-Peer) Networks: Some dark web services utilize peer-to-peer networks, allowing users to directly connect with each other without relying on centralized servers. This decentralized approach enhances privacy and makes it more difficult to trace user activities.

It’s important to note that while these technologies provide anonymity and privacy, they also create an environment where illegal activities can flourish. The dark web is a complex ecosystem with both legitimate and illicit uses, and understanding the technology behind it helps shed light on how it operates.

Dark Web Vs Deep Web: Similarities And Differences

Dark Web Vs Deep Web

The terms “dark web” and “deep web” are often used interchangeably, but they refer to different aspects of the internet.

Here’s an explanation of the differences between the dark web and the deep web:

Deep Web

The deep web refers to the vast portion of the internet that is not indexed by traditional search engines like Google, Bing, or Yahoo. It includes any content that is not accessible through search engine queries or direct links.

This includes private databases, password-protected websites, academic resources, subscription-based content, and more. Essentially, the deep web consists of all web pages and data that are not easily accessible to the general public.

Dark Web

The dark web, on the other hand, is a specific subset of the deep web. It refers to websites and online platforms that are intentionally hidden and can only be accessed through specialized software, such as the Tor (The Onion Router) network.

The dark web requires specific configurations and software to access, providing users with a higher level of anonymity. It is known for hosting anonymous marketplaces, forums, and websites involved in illegal activities, although not all content on the dark web is illegal.

While the deep web includes all unindexed content, the dark web represents a smaller fraction of the deep web, characterized by its anonymity and intentionally hidden nature.

Overall, the deep web encompasses all unindexed web content, while the dark web specifically refers to the part of the deep web that requires specialized software to access and provides users with anonymity.

Understanding Role-Based Access Control (RBAC)

Understanding Role-Based Access Control (RBAC)

RBAC operates on the principle of assigning roles to users and then regulating access rights based on these predefined roles. Each role encompasses a set of permissions, dictating what actions or data a user can access, modify, or delete within the system.

Roles within an organization can vary significantly, from entry-level employees to executives, IT administrators, auditors, and more. RBAC ensures that each role is carefully structured with corresponding access privileges aligned with the individual’s duties.

Implementing RBAC for Security Risk Registers

Implementing Role-Based Access Control (RBAC) for Security Risk Registers involves a meticulous process to ensure that the right individuals have appropriate access to sensitive data while maintaining confidentiality and integrity. Let’s delve deeper into the steps involved:

1. Role Identification and Analysis

Define User Roles:

Identify and classify different user roles within the organization that require access to the security risk registers. Roles might encompass risk managers, compliance officers, IT administrators, executives, auditors, and other relevant personnel.

Analyze Responsibilities:

Understand the specific responsibilities and tasks associated with each role. Determine the level of access required for individuals in each role to perform their duties without unnecessary access to sensitive data effectively.

READ ALSO: The Best Ad Blockers To Block Ads And Unwanted Pop-Ups In 2024

2. Defining Access Levels and Permissions

Categorize Access Rights:

Categorize and define various access levels or permissions necessary for each role. Consider factors like read-only access, data modification capabilities, viewing specific sections or categories within the registers, and any administrative privileges required.

Granular Permission Assignment:

Assign granular permissions to roles based on the principle of least privilege. This means granting users only the minimum permissions necessary to accomplish their tasks, reducing the risk of unintended data exposure or modifications.

3. Role Assignment and Access Control

Role Assignment and Access Control

Assign Roles to Users:

Match users to their respective roles based on their job descriptions and responsibilities within the organization. Ensure that each individual is assigned the appropriate role that aligns with their duties.

Access Control Enforcement:

Implement access control mechanisms based on the defined roles and permissions. This involves configuring the security risk register system to enforce RBAC policies effectively.

READ ALSO: Best VPN For Nonprofits Organizations

4. Regular Review and Maintenance

Periodic Access Reviews:

Conduct periodic reviews of roles and access rights to accommodate changes within the organization. As roles evolve or employees change positions, ensure that access permissions are updated accordingly to maintain the principle of least privilege.

Revocation of Access:

Promptly remove access for individuals who no longer require it due to job role changes, termination, or other reasons. Timely revocation of access prevents unauthorized entry to sensitive data.

5. Continuous Monitoring and Auditing

Monitoring Access Activities:

Implement tools or systems that monitor access activities within the security risk registers. This enables the identification of any anomalies or unauthorized access attempts for immediate mitigation.

Regular Auditing:

Perform regular audits to ensure compliance with RBAC policies. Audits help in assessing whether access rights align with established policies and regulations, facilitating necessary adjustments or improvements.

Advantages of RBAC in Securing Risk Registers

Advantages of RBAC in Securing Risk Registers

1. Enhanced Security

RBAC significantly enhances the security of risk registers by:

  • Limiting Access: RBAC ensures that only authorized individuals with specific roles and responsibilities have access to sensitive data within the risk registers. This restriction minimizes the risk of unauthorized access, reducing the likelihood of data breaches or leaks.
  • Preventing Unauthorized Modifications: By defining granular permissions, RBAC prevents unauthorized users from modifying or deleting critical information in the risk registers, preserving data integrity.
  • Mitigating Insider Threats: RBAC helps in mitigating insider threats by limiting access to information on a need-to-know basis, reducing the chances of data misuse or malicious activities by employees with excessive access.

READ ALSO: 15 Best Internet Security Suites 2024

2. Streamlined Administration and User Management

RBAC simplifies administrative tasks related to user access and management by:

  • Structured Access Control: Roles are well-defined and organized, making it easier for administrators to manage and assign access rights based on predefined roles rather than individual user permissions.
  • Efficient Onboarding and Offboarding: When new employees join or existing ones change roles, RBAC simplifies the process of granting or updating access rights, ensuring swift onboarding and revocation of access upon employee offboarding.

3. Improved Compliance Adherence

RBAC facilitates adherence to regulatory requirements and industry standards by:

  • Role-Based Compliance: Assigning access rights according to roles ensures that individuals only access the information necessary for their job responsibilities, reducing the risk of non-compliance with regulations like GDPR, HIPAA, or industry-specific standards.
  • Audit Trail Facilitation: RBAC enables the creation of detailed audit trails by associating specific actions with respective roles. This audit trail aids in demonstrating compliance during regulatory audits.

4. Risk Mitigation and Error Prevention

RBAC contributes to risk mitigation and error prevention by:

  • Reducing Human Errors: By limiting access to relevant data, RBAC minimizes the probability of accidental modifications, deletions, or exposure of sensitive information, thereby reducing the potential for human errors.
  • Risk Reduction: By following the principle of least privilege, RBAC decreases the attack surface and potential vulnerabilities within the risk registers, thereby lowering the risk of data breaches or unauthorized access.

5. Scalability and Flexibility

RBAC offers scalability and flexibility by:

  • Scalable Access Control: RBAC can accommodate organizational growth and changes by easily incorporating new roles or adjusting permissions as needed without overhauling the entire access control structure.
  • Flexibility in Role Assignment: As job roles evolve or new functions emerge, RBAC allows for flexible role assignments, ensuring that access privileges stay aligned with evolving responsibilities.
